Ashford Castle – County Mayo, Ireland

A 13th-century marvel turned luxury hotel, Ashford Castle in Ireland is where history meets impeccable hospitality. This award-winning wedding venue is set on 350 acres of stunning woodland and overlooks the tranquil Lough Corrib. It offers a storybook setting with old-world charm and modern comforts, ideal for a destination wedding with a vintage touch.

Imagine a baraat on the manicured lawns, a floral mandap by the lake, and your guests staying in opulent suites once used by royalty. The castle offers exclusive use for weddings and even has its own cinema, spa, and activities like falconry and horseback riding, making it perfect for a full wedding weekend.

Neuschwanstein Castle – Bavaria, Germany

Straight out of a Disney fairytale, Neuschwanstein Castle is one of the most iconic castles in the world. Perched on a rugged hill above the village of Hohenschwangau, its turrets and towers create an ethereal backdrop for your vows. 

While the castle itself doesn’t host weddings inside due to tourist activity, nearby venues like Alpsee Hotel or Hotel Müller offer panoramic views and fairytale packages that include ceremonies with the castle as the backdrop. For couples who want surreal, postcard-worthy wedding photos and a wedding that feels like stepping into a fantasy world, these wedding venues are perfect.

Castello di Vincigliata – Florence, Italy

Perched in the Tuscan hills just outside Florence, Castello di Vincigliata is a dream come true for those envisioning a romantic, rustic Italian wedding. The 13th-century castle has ivy-clad walls, candlelit courtyards, and views over the rolling hills of Tuscany. Tuscan magic meets regal grandeur; it’s ideal for couples who want a traditional wedding with a European flair.

It’s especially popular with Indian couples for its flexibility in hosting traditional rituals, vibrant décor, and even fireworks after the reception. With the warm Italian sun, wine-soaked celebrations, and medieval ambience, this castle promises a truly cinematic wedding experience.

Château de Chantilly – Chantilly, France

Just 40 minutes from Paris, Château de Chantilly offers an opulent French château experience surrounded by lush gardens, art galleries, and a stunning moat. The interiors boast grand staircases, ornate ceilings, and lavish halls perfect for a sangeet or reception.

French elegance and Indian extravagance make a powerful duo here. The gardens are perfect for open-air pheras, and the castle’s many rooms allow for various events to unfold seamlessly. In short, this castle offers French sophistication combined with fairytale aesthetics, close to the City of Love.

Edinburgh Castle – Edinburgh, Scotland

Towering over the Scottish capital, Edinburgh Castle is a dramatic and historic venue for a wedding that’s as majestic as it is memorable. With ancient stone walls, sweeping views over the city, and a rich history dating back centuries, it makes for a truly unique wedding venue. It’s a bold, regal choice for couples who want drama, heritage, and grandeur all rolled into one.

The St. Margaret’s Chapel within the castle is ideal for intimate ceremonies, while the larger Queen Anne Room or Great Hall can host grand receptions. It’s especially captivating for couples looking to blend Indian rituals with a dramatic Gothic backdrop.

Hluboká Castle – South Bohemia, Czech Republic

Often called the most beautiful castle in the Czech Republic, Hluboká Castle resembles England’s Windsor Castle but offers a more intimate and romantic vibe. Surrounded by forests and gardens, the castle interiors are filled with Baroque and Gothic art. This is perfect for couples seeking regal vibes in a serene, off-the-beaten-path European destination.

You can host your ceremony in the stunning Winter Garden or outdoor terrace. Indian weddings here are becoming increasingly popular, thanks to the flexible local vendors and relatively budget-friendly luxury.

Peckforton Castle – Cheshire, England

Nestled in the woodlands of Cheshire, Peckforton Castle offers a uniquely medieval English castle experience. Complete with turrets, winding corridors, and candlelit halls, it’s tailor-made for fairytale weddings. It’s a medieval gem with Indian wedding experience, offering a great mix of culture and heritage.

What sets Peckforton apart is its experience with multicultural weddings, including Indian ones. From hosting mehndi nights to lavish mandap setups in the courtyard, the castle staff are known for customising every detail to cultural traditions.

Dromoland Castle – County Clare, Ireland

If you’re dreaming of a royal wedding with a touch of Irish charm, Dromoland Castle fits the bill. This 16th-century castle-turned-luxury hotel is steeped in history and surrounded by lakes, golf courses, and walled gardens. For couples seeking a luxurious, all-in-one venue that blends history with five-star service, this is the dream wedding destination.

With luxurious accommodations and tailored wedding planning services, this venue ensures a seamless experience for you and your guests. It’s great for couples who want a cosy yet grand setting with the feel of an exclusive royal retreat.

Schloss Leopoldskron – Salzburg, Austria

Made famous as the backdrop of The Sound of Music, Schloss Leopoldskron is an 18th-century rococo palace situated by a tranquil lake and surrounded by the Alps. The castle offers exclusive-use wedding packages with breathtaking views and photo ops galore. It’s the perfect venue for a dreamy lakeside fairytale wedding.

Indian ceremonies on the lakeside lawn or in the marble hall can create a spectacular East-meets-West atmosphere. Plus, the historic charm of Salzburg adds a musical, romantic vibe to the wedding.

Château Bouffémont – Paris Countryside, France

A neoclassical beauty just outside Paris, Château Bouffémont is elegant, private, and perfectly suited for luxury destination weddings. With crystal chandeliers, marble fireplaces, and landscaped gardens, it offers a quintessentially royal French experience. Intimate, opulent, and just 30 km from Paris, this castle is perfect for a regal yet relaxed celebration.

The château is available for exclusive hire and can accommodate multi-day celebrations—ideal for Indian weddings with multiple ceremonies. From cocktail nights to pheras under the stars, this castle has hosted several high-profile international weddings.
